#include "options.h"

#include "timer.h"

options::options(int argc, const char* const argv[])
    : mExe(argv[0])
{
    const std::set args(argv + 1, argv + argc);
    for (const auto& arg : args) {
        if (arg.empty())
            continue; // empty argument
        if (arg[0] == '-') {
            if (arg == "-q")
                mQuiet = true;
            else if (arg == "-h" || arg == "--help")
                mHelp = true;
            else if (arg == "-n")
                mSummary = false;
            else if (arg == "-d")
                mDryRun = true;
            else if (arg == "-x")
                mExcludeTests = true;
            else if (arg == "-t")
                mTimerResults.reset(new TimerResults);
            else
                mErrors.emplace_back("unknown option '" + arg + "'");
            continue; // command-line switch
        }
        const auto pos = arg.find("::");
        if (pos == std::string::npos) {
            mWhichTests[arg] = {}; // run whole fixture
            continue;
        }
        const std::string fixture = arg.substr(0, pos);
        const auto it = mWhichTests.find(fixture);
        if (it != mWhichTests.cend() && it->second.empty())
            continue; // whole fixture is already included
        const std::string test = arg.substr(pos+2);
        mWhichTests[fixture].emplace(test); // run individual test
    }
}

options::~options()
{
    if (mTimerResults)
        mTimerResults->showResults(10, false);
}
